virul wrote:AHH I finally understand what countermilling is.... its the little rings in the walls of the ummm.. pin holding bit.. of the plug... right?

Cool I dont think any other locks I have are countermilled.

lol, pin chambers mate :mrgreen:

And yeah that's countermilling alright. It acts as a false shear line, adds to the frustration especially when dealing with those fucking serrated pins. Assholes. I hate them.

mister sour wrote:if u have an assa, u know countsrmilling, but seriously, wtf is gege?

Kaba GeGe. They make high security locks like the pExtra, AP2000 etc. They have a line of "standard" locks aswell which use the same types of pins/countermlling and even those are a complete bitch to pick. My arch enemy. :akimbo:
